Firefly Aerospace Inc. ("Firefly") is an American end-to-end space transportation company committed to providing economical and convenient access to space for small payloads through the design, manufacture, and operations of reliable launch and spacecraft vehicles. Firefly’s launch vehicles utilize common technologies, manufacturing infrastructure, and launch capabilities, providing LEO launch solutions for up to ten metric tons of payload. Combined with Firefly’s in-space vehicles, such as the Space Utility Vehicle (SUV) and Blue Ghost Lunar Lander, Firefly provides the space industry with a single source for missions from LEO to the surface of the Moon or beyond. Firefly is headquartered in Cedar Park, TX.

SUMMARY The Composite Operations Manager is responsible for ensuring smooth and efficient operation of the composites manufacturing process and new product development. This is a working management position and the leader in this role will be expected to address processing and technical issues alongside technicians and engineers. Our composite structures are a crucial part of what sets Firefly apart from its competitors and looking for candidates ready to set a new standard in the rocket industry.

Location for this role is at our Manufacturing site in Briggs, TX, 25 minutes north of Cedar Park.
